Job Description:


What will you work on?

As a Project Designer, you will drive concept development and product design across multiple categories. You will manage the design process from initial 2D sketching to 3D model development, collaborating with global teams to bring innovative, high-quality products to market.

How will you create impact?

  • Create product strategies, innovative brand slots, and concept designs for existing lines and new areas of expansion
  • Develop 2D sketches, digital renderings, and oversee the creation of 3D models for physical concept validation
  • Manage the end-to-end design lifecycle, including conducting feasibility assessments regarding product cost, schedule, and safety standards
  • Partner with Design Managers, Directors, and Brand Leads to guide the visual and physical evolution of assigned brands
  • Work closely with cross-functional partners in Structural Engineering, Marketing, Quality Control, and global teams across LA, Toronto, and Asia
  • Deliver clean, strategic product presentations directly to executive-level stakeholders
  • Travel internationally to Hong Kong/China to oversee tooling and development, and to Toronto for key alignment meetings

What are your skills and experience?

  • Undergraduate degree (BFA) in Toy Design, Industrial Design, or a related field
  • Professional design experience within the consumer products industry, specifically in toy design
  • Deep technical knowledge of design and manufacturing processes for action figures, dolls, vehicles, playsets, or role-play toys
  • Advanced proficiency in Adobe Photoshop and Adobe Illustrator
  • Strong ability to manage timelines, prioritize deliverables, and coordinate with cross-functional partners
  • A professional portfolio demonstrating strong ideation, 2D concept rendering, and sketching capabilities
  • Experience developing toys based on or integrated with entertainment properties is a plus
